What is Great Minds In Stem?

Great Minds In Stem is a nonprofit organization based in Los Angeles, California, dedicated to fostering careers in science, technology, engineering, and mathematics (STEM). They promote STEM education, particularly in underserved communities, through various initiatives. The organization conducts virtual events, such as webinars, focused on skill-building, leadership development, and career opportunity enhancement. A career and graduate fair offers students the chance to connect with industry professionals and learn about potential job opportunities. Undergraduate and graduate students can participate in a research poster competition, showcasing their projects and receiving feedback from industry experts. The organization also hosts professional awards events and recognition programs, honoring 50 world-class engineers and scientists for their achievements in their respective fields. Scholarships are awarded to students majoring in STEM fields with a minimum GPA of 3.0. The mission of Great Minds In Stem is to inspire, motivate, enlighten, engage, and recognize the accomplishments of individuals in STEM, with a focus on Hispanics and other role models in the field. The organization has a staff of 17 employees.

What is the mission statement of Great Minds In Stem?

Great Minds in Stem aims to serve as a national leader in fostering a technologically strong America by encouraging careers in Science, Technology, Engineering, and Mathematics (STEM), particularly in underserved communities. The organization's mission involves inspiring and motivating these students, enlightening and engaging families, educators, communities, and employers to support these students pursuing STEM careers. Furthermore, Great Minds in Stem seeks to recognize achievements in STEM by Hispanics and other role models, empowering Hispanic STEM talent to assume leadership roles, and collaborate nationally within the STEM community.
